About the film

Orchestrating Change is the award-winning documentary that tells the inspiring story of the only orchestra created by and for people living with mental illness and those who support them. The mission of Me2/ Orchestra is to erase mental health stigma one concert at a time.

Maestro Ronald Braunstein was on the trajectory to being one of the world’s leading conductors when his diagnosis of bipolar disorder was made public and his career plummeted. He decided to form an orchestra for people like himself where stigma does not exist.  It is truly changing the lives of these musicians as well as challenging audiences to reconsider what it means to live with a mental illness. Orchestrating Change culminates in a spectacular concert.
